Full Description

Master the patient assessment skills you need to provide effective respiratory care! Wilkins' Clinical Assessment in Respiratory Care, 10th Edition, prepares you to assist physicians in making treatment decisions, evaluating the effectiveness of treatment, and making adjustments to care. Chapters are updated with the latest advances in respiratory care research and patient care, including treatment for COVID-19 and other viruses. From lead author Dr. Albert Heuer, a well-known educator and clinician, this market-leading text aligns content with National Board for Respiratory Care exam matrices to help you prepare for success on the NBRC's CRT and RRT credentialing exams.

Comprehensive approach addresses all of the most important aspects and topics of respiratory assessment, so you can learn to assess patients effectively
Case studies provide real-life clinical scenarios challenging you to interpret data and make accurate patient assessments
Questions to Ask boxes identify the questions practitioners should ask patients (e.g., coughing, sputum, shortness of breath) or questions to ask themselves (e.g., lung sounds they are hearing, blood pressure, respiratory rate) when confronted with certain pathologies
Simply Stated boxes highlight and summarize key points to help you understand important concepts
Learning objectives, key terms, and chapter outlines begin each chapter and introduce the content to be mastered
Key Points at the end of each chapter emphasize the topics identified in the learning objectives, providing easy review
Assessment questions in each chapter are aligned to the learning objectives and reflect the NBRC Exam format, with answers located on the Evolve companion website

NEW! Updated content includes the latest advancements in respiratory care research and patient care, especially with COVID-19 and other related viruses
